93-95 Mazda RX-7 wheels are about 15.5lb each and are 16" / 225 size. Great track and autocross wheel. I think the offset is close to what the Maxima needs. You could go aftermarket of course, but in 16" size you simply can't find a lighter/better wheel for the money.
Remember, money saved on wheels is money put into tires. And tires win races, not wheels.

The K1 TS is about 1lb lighter in 15x7 size. I don't like the look of them as much as the old K1 though. I had K1s back in the day, like 3 years ago, and I still love those wheels. The K1 was discontinued like 1.5-2 years ago, that's why I asked which style they were getting. I wonder where they came up with these 3 sets.
Tirerack has also ended their relationship with Kosei, so that's probably why you didn't see the K1 TS listed for the maxima application, we've got a common bolt pattern and offset, so there probably aren't many if any left.
